# Retail item drag visuals — pseudocode
|
||||
|
||||
Date: 2026-07-13
|
||||
|
||||
Scope: the cursor graphic and source-cell visual while dragging an item from an
|
||||
item list. This is a focused continuation of
|
||||
`2026-06-16-ui-item-slot-icon-dragdrop-spine-deep-dive.md`.
|
||||
|
||||
## Retail anchors
|
||||
|
||||
- `IconData::RenderIcons` @ `0x0058d180`
|
||||
(`named-retail/acclient_2013_pseudo_c.txt:407524`)
|
||||
- `UIElement_ItemList::PrepareDragIcon` @ `0x004e2a50`
|
||||
(`named-retail/acclient_2013_pseudo_c.txt:230765`)
|
||||
- `UIElement_ItemList::ItemList_BeginDrag` @ `0x004e32d0`
|
||||
(`named-retail/acclient_2013_pseudo_c.txt:231350`)
|
||||
- `UIElement_UIItem::SetWaitingState` @ `0x004e11b0`
|
||||
(`named-retail/acclient_2013_pseudo_c.txt:229190`)
|
||||
- `ACCWeenieObject::SetWaitingState` @ `0x0058c0d0`
|
||||
(`named-retail/acclient_2013_pseudo_c.txt:406260`)
|
||||
- `UIElement_UIItem` layout child `m_elem_Icon_Ghosted = 0x10000349`;
|
||||
the shared UIItem catalog `0x21000037` gives it DirectState surface
|
||||
`0x0600109A`.
|
||||
|
||||
The live DAT catalog and the named retail code agree. The in-tree WorldBuilder
|
||||
reference has no retained UI/item-list implementation to compare for this path.
|
||||
|
||||
## Literal pseudocode
|
||||
|
||||
```text
|
||||
IconData.RenderIcons(item):
|
||||
destroy old m_pIcon and m_pDragIcon
|
||||
|
||||
dragSurface = transparent 32 x 32
|
||||
blit item.baseIcon onto dragSurface using normal blit
|
||||
blit item.customOverlay onto dragSurface using alpha blit
|
||||
replace pure-white dragSurface pixels from the effect-color surface
|
||||
m_pDragIcon = Graphic(dragSurface)
|
||||
|
||||
cellSurface = transparent 32 x 32
|
||||
blit typeDefaultUnderlay onto cellSurface using normal blit
|
||||
blit item.customUnderlay onto cellSurface using alpha blit
|
||||
blit dragSurface onto cellSurface using alpha blit
|
||||
m_pIcon = Graphic(cellSurface)
|
||||
|
||||
ItemList.PrepareDragIcon(cell):
|
||||
clear cell.m_dragIcon image
|
||||
object = GetWeenieObject(cell.itemID)
|
||||
set cell.m_dragIcon image to object.GetDragIcon() # m_pDragIcon, not m_pIcon
|
||||
|
||||
ItemList.ItemList_BeginDrag(cell):
|
||||
if PrepareDragIcon(cell) failed:
|
||||
return
|
||||
if list is not vendor, salvage, or shortcut list:
|
||||
cell.SetWaitingState(true)
|
||||
StartDragAndDrop(cell.m_dragIcon, hotspot = 16,16)
|
||||
|
||||
UIItem.SetWaitingState(waiting):
|
||||
object.SetWaitingState(waiting)
|
||||
if cell is not unghostable:
|
||||
set m_elem_Icon_Ghosted visible = waiting
|
||||
|
||||
on drag release/cancel:
|
||||
clear source waiting state
|
||||
hide m_elem_Icon_Ghosted
|
||||
```
|
||||
|
||||
## Port mapping
|
||||
|
||||
- `IconComposer` caches the underlay-free composite separately and exposes
|
||||
`GetDragIcon`; the ordinary `GetIcon` still layers the two underlays beneath
|
||||
the same cached drag pixels.
|
||||
- `UiItemSlot` stores `IconTexture` and `DragIconTexture` separately.
|
||||
`GetDragGhost` returns the latter, while `OnDraw` keeps the former in the
|
||||
source cell.
|
||||
- `UiRoot` owns the generic source-active lifecycle, including release outside
|
||||
UI and source-subtree removal. `UiItemSlot` maps that lifecycle to the retail
|
||||
waiting visual for physical lists; shortcut aliases remain unghosted.
|
||||
- `UiItemSlot.WaitingSprite` is the authored `0x0600109A` mesh, not a procedural
|
||||
tint.
|
||||
|
||||
## Conformance coverage
|
||||
|
||||
- `DragDropSpineTests.GetDragGhost_prefersDedicatedUnderlayFreeTexture`
|
||||
- `DragDropSpineTests.InventoryDrag_ghostsSourceUntilRelease`
|
||||
- `DragDropSpineTests.ShortcutDrag_doesNotGhostSource`
|
||||
- `UiItemSlotTests.DefaultWaitingSprite_isRetailGhostMesh`
|
||||
- Existing `IconComposerTests.TwoStageWithEffect_copiesTilePixelBeforeUnderlay`
|
||||
locks the two-stage composition order.
